Can I Use AI for Investing?
Yes, you absolutely can use AI for investing, and it’s already becoming a common practice among both retail and institutional investors. AI can significantly enhance the decision-making process by analyzing large datasets and providing insights that would be nearly impossible for human investors to uncover manually.
- Robo-Advisors: These AI-driven platforms assess your financial goals, risk tolerance, and time horizon to suggest tailored investment portfolios.
- Automated Trading: AI can also be used in trading systems, where algorithms make buy and sell decisions based on market conditions and historical data.
- Sentiment Analysis: AI tools can analyze social media, news, and other sources to gauge market sentiment, helping investors make decisions based on public opinion and trends.
With tools like these, AI is helping investors make more informed, data-backed decisions, potentially leading to higher returns.
What Is the Best AI to Invest In?
When it comes to AI investing, you are likely considering both the technologies that power AI and the companies at the forefront of AI development. Here are some of the best AI stocks to consider:
- NVIDIA (NVDA) – Known for its GPUs, NVIDIA plays a central role in AI, powering everything from data centers to autonomous vehicles.
- Alphabet (GOOGL) – The parent company of Google, Alphabet is a leader in AI through its Google AI division, which spans self-driving cars, cloud services, and deep learning technologies.
- Microsoft (MSFT) – Microsoft’s Azure AI services and its research into AI-powered business solutions make it a top contender.
- Tesla (TSLA) – Tesla is a pioneer in autonomous driving, using AI to build self-driving vehicles that could revolutionize transportation.
Beyond individual companies, there are also AI-focused exchange-traded funds (ETFs) like Global X Robotics & AI ETF (BOTZ) and ARK Innovation ETF (ARKK), which offer exposure to a broad spectrum of AI technologies and companies.

Is AI Trading Profitable?
AI trading can be highly profitable, but like any form of investing, it comes with risks. AI systems can analyze massive datasets and make split-second trading decisions, often outperforming traditional human traders in terms of speed and accuracy. Some key points to consider:
- Speed and Efficiency: AI-driven trading algorithms can take advantage of small price movements in the market, often achieving profitability by executing trades at speeds that humans cannot match.
- Reduced Emotion in Decision-Making: AI trading removes the human emotions of fear and greed that often lead to poor decisions in investing.
- Backtesting and Data Analysis: AI trading strategies are built on historical data and rigorous backtesting, providing an edge over human traders who may lack such resources.
However, AI trading also has its downsides. Algorithms can falter during unpredictable market events, and technical failures or misprogramming can result in significant losses. As such, it's important to use AI trading strategies alongside traditional methods to minimize risk.
